RS vs RBC Drawdown Comparison

The maximum drawdown for RS was -83.80%, occurring on Nov 20, 2008. Recovery took 1312 trading sessions.

The maximum drawdown for RBC was -71.79%, occurring on Mar 9, 2009. Recovery took 1018 trading sessions.

The current RS drawdown is -8.93%. The current RBC drawdown is -8.21%.
